Last month my girlfriend won several auctions for camera equipment run by a seller in Poland. The seller had good feedback, and seemed legit. She paid him by Western Union, and hasn't heard from him since despite numerous emails.

The auction - Yahoo, hasn't been much help. Western Union was worse - they wouldn't even promise to look into stopping the guy from linking to their website, or receiving more payments from unsuspecting buyers. They claim they don't even require a home address or phone number to receive payments.

Does anyone have any ideas? We've run into a wall.
